> >> Subject: [PATCH v1] app/regex: fix segfault in getopt_long call
> >>
> >> getopt_long() parses command-line arguments. One of its arguments
> >> 'longopts' is a pointer to the first element of an array of struct
> >> option.  The last element of the array has to be filled with zeros to
> >> mark the end of options. For example:
> >>
> >> struct option longopts[] = {
> >> { "help",  0, 0, ARG_HELP},
> >> ....
> >> /* End of options */
> >> { 0, 0, 0, 0 }
> >> };
> >>
> >> This commit adds the last element. Prior to this commit getopt_long()
> >> continued parsing beyond the longopts[] array which occasionally
> >> caused segmentation faults.
